The Section of Nephrology & Hypertension at Tulane University School of Medicine is recruiting for a Clinician-Educator faculty position. The Section of Nephrology oversees inpatient services that include care of acute and chronic kidney disease, provision of dialysis services, fluid and electrolyte problems, and glomerulonephritis and kidney transplant. The outpatient services include care of chronic kidney disease, glomerulonephritis, transplant, and hypertension. Hospitals covered include East Jefferson General Hospital, University Medical Center, and the Southeast Louisiana Veterans Healthcare System. The physician will participate in the teaching and clinical programs of the Residents, Fellows, and medical students. The candidate will have on-call coverage on a rotating basis. The physician will attend on the inpatient services along with the Fellows. The Physician will have outpatient duties on a continuing basis. Assistant Professors, Associate Professors and candidates that are presently finishing fellowship are all encouraged to apply.
